Re-Managing Water Supplies for the Benefit of Salmon on the Feather River
Thursday, Mar 29th, 2018
A pulse flow was coordinated this week on the Feather River by the California Department of Water Resources (DWR), California Department of Fish and Wildlife (CDFW), and the National Marine Fisheries Service (NMFS).
